1 Oh
that thou wert as my brother,
That sucked the breasts of my mother!
[When] I should find thee without, I would kiss thee;
Yea, and none would despise me.
2
I would lead thee, [and]
bring thee into my mother's house,
Who would instruct me;
I would cause thee to drink of spiced wine,
Of the juice of my pomegranate.
3
His left hand [should be]
under my head,
And his right hand should embrace me.
4
I adjure you, O daughters of
Jerusalem,
That ye stir not up, nor awake [my] love,
Until he please.
5
Who is this that cometh up
from the wilderness,
Leaning upon her beloved?
Under the apple-tree I awakened
thee:
There thy mother was in travail with thee,
There was she in travail that brought thee forth.
6
Set me as a seal upon thy
heart,
As a seal upon thine arm:
For love is strong as death;
Jealousy is cruel as Sheol;
The flashes thereof are flashes of fire,
A very flame of Jehovah.
7
Many waters cannot quench
love,
Neither can floods drown it:
If a man would give all the substance of his house for love,
He would utterly be contemned.
8
We have a little sister,
And she hath no breasts:
What shall we do for our sister
In the day when she shall be spoken for?
9
If she be a wall,
We will build upon her a turret of silver:
And if she be a door,
We will inclose her with boards of cedar.
10
I am a wall, and my breasts
like the towers [thereof]
Then was I in his eyes as one that found peace.
11
Solomon had a vineyard at
Baal-hamon;
He let out the vineyard unto keepers;
Every one for the fruit thereof was to bring a thousand [pieces]
of silver.
12
My vineyard, which is mine,
is before me:
Thou, O Solomon, shalt have the thousand,
And those that keep the fruit thereof two hundred.
13
Thou that dwellest in the
gardens,
The companions hearken for thy voice:
Cause me to hear it.
14
Make haste, my beloved,
And be thou like to a roe or to a young hart
Upon the mountains of spices.
